Functional Documents: Middle School Technology Use Survey and Middle School Computer Use Policy

Surveys are used to collect information from people. When you respond to a survey, you answer questions and give opinions. The information collected is used to draw conclusions about what people think and want. People who generate surveys use them effectively when they draw careful conclusions about the information they gather and then make decisions that benefit most of the people surveyed.

Imagine that your school has been asked to host a farmer’s market in the school parking lot on Saturdays during the summer. The school wants to survey those who live closest to the school to get their thoughts and opinions before making a decision. Write five questions you would ask that would help your school make an informed decision about whether or not to allow a farmer’s market on your school grounds.
